The United States is looking to make history and launch the first nuclear-powered rocket engine into space in as soon as four years.
Called DRACO, the in-space propulsion system could revolutionize the way we travel to distant locations.
As NASA shifts its gaze back to the Moon and sets its sights on Mars and beyond in the coming decades, the agency is rethinking the means by which we’ll get there. After previously announcing a collaboration between NASA and the Defense Advanced Research Projects Agency (DARPA) for a nuclear-powered rocket intended for long-distance space travel, the two agencies have now selected Lockheed Martin to develop a demonstration.
The in-space flight demonstration of a nuclear thermal rocket engine vehicle will take place no later than 2027.
